RapidComposer is a music composition software that allows users to quickly and easily create original music. It has an intuitive interface with built-in loops, samples, and virtual instruments.
Synfire is a digital audio workstation and MIDI sequencer software for music production. It provides tools for audio recording, editing, mixing, and effects processing. Synfire is known for its intuitive interface and workflow optimized for electronic music creation.
